Summary

If you don't have an abundance mindset, you are going to live in fear that market is too saturated, there's too many big sellers, and there's too much competition. If you let these limiting beliefs get the best of you, you are going to live in fear of failure, which gets in the way of success.

 

In this episode, I talk about the importance of having an abundance mindset especially as an entrepreneur.
